9. Being Bullied is a normal part of childhood.
Fact: No. Being bullied is not a normal part of childhood. It never was. Again, many kids go their entire childhoods without being bullied.
Being bullied is a hell that few can comprehend. It hurts people so deeply that it stays with them for years. In fact, some people battle the resulting trauma for the rest of their lives.
Being bullied is a scourge victims never ask for. No one deserves that unless they’re a serial murderer or rapist.
In fact, most serial murderers and rapists don’t get bullied; they’re the bullies. Why? Because they prey on those weaker than them.

11. Bullying makes you strong.
Fact: That depends on the individual victim. Yes. Some victims get stronger. However, they do so because they’ve been taught to defend themselves.
However, others have been trained to accept bad behavior, especially those who suffer abuse at home. Therefore, bullying in school or at work only tears them down more.
12. Bullying Builds character.
Fact: No, it doesn’t. It suppresses it. In fact, it stifles it!
Bullying instills fear in its victims. It makes them afraid to relax and be themselves. People don’t feel safe when they’re targeted by bullies.
In fact, being bullied can cause victims to shut down. And they bury parts of themselves for their own safety.
As a result, bullying can lead to low self-esteem and poor mental health. It’s impossible to build character when it’s being suppressed by bullies.

13. ignore bullies, and they will go away.
Fact: No, they won’t. Ignoring bullies only makes them think you’re scared. So, they’ll only target you more.
Also, bullies want your attention, and if they can’t get it, they will escalate the bullying. Some see your ignoring them as “disrespect.” Therefore, they’ll likely retaliate.
The best thing to do is to respond calmly. But never react.
